On January 4, Governor Kelly signed Executive Order #20-72, which extends temporary relief for motor carriers from certain rules and regulations during a State of Disaster Emergency, allowing them to quickly deliver supplies necessary to assist Kansas in its COVID-19 recovery efforts. 39-923(a). The KERA program offers tenants up to 12 months of assistance with current or past due rent and past due utility and internet bills, including electric, gas, water, sewer, trash removal, and/or home energy services. On April 13, 2021, Secretary of the Kansas Department of Health and Environment Lee Norman paused usage of the Johnson & Johnson vaccine, as federal health authorities review data from six reported cases of individuals in the United States who developed a rare and severe type of blood clot after receiving the shot.
